**Chapter 389 Honeymoon: the Island**
Mickey’s finger shot out, pointing excitedly. “Is that Sereia Cay?”
Both Ashton and I followed the direction of his enthusiastic gaze, our eyes widening in anticipation. Ashton nodded, a satisfied smile spreading across his face. “Yes.”
Minnie and Mickey, unable to contain their excitement, pressed their little faces against the airplane window, gasping in awe at the breathtaking view unfolding before them. Each glimpse brought forth a chorus of delighted exclamations, their eyes sparkling with wonder.
As soon as we disembarked from the plane, an overwhelming wall of heat enveloped us, wrapping around us like a warm blanket.
This island lay tantalizingly close to the equator, where the sun reigned supreme, and the air was thick with humidity. Rain graced the land throughout the year, creating a tropical paradise with no discernible seasons, the temperature consistently hovering between twenty-eight and thirty-two degrees Celsius.
I instinctively looped my arm through Ashton’s, feeling comforted by his presence as we made our way toward the pick-up point. He had meticulously planned this entire trip, and my only task was to trust him and enjoy the adventure.
Ashton swiftly connected with the hotel staff, who greeted us with warm smiles. They guided us along the coastline, the turquoise sea shimmering beside the road like a giant gemstone, its brilliance almost blinding. Even from the car, I could see the soft, white sand beneath the gentle waves, sparkling in the sunlight.
Before long, the vehicle came to a halt beside the beach, and I glanced around, puzzled. “Where are we actually staying?” I inquired, my curiosity piqued.
Ashton turned his gaze toward the horizon, a playful smile dancing on his lips. “You’ll see.”
The ocean stretched out before us, an endless expanse of blue. A wooden boardwalk jutted from the shore, leading out into the water. Flanking the walkway were charming houses painted in warm hues, perched gracefully on stilts, resembling little boats anchored in a serene harbor.
The hotel staff ushered us down the boardwalk, stopping in front of one of the stilted houses. He unlocked the door, gesturing grandly. “This is your room.”
For a moment, I stood there, utterly speechless, my heart racing with disbelief.
Then, turning to Ashton, my eyes wide with astonishment, I exclaimed, “We’re staying here for the whole trip?”
He nodded, his smile radiating warmth. “What do you think?”
Unable to contain my excitement, I dashed inside, spinning around to take in the stunning surroundings. The house was enveloped by the sea on all sides, the air rich with the briny scent of the ocean. Through the expansive windows, the water stretched out to meet the horizon, perfectly level with the house, blurring the line between sea and sky.
It felt as if we were suspended in a world of our own, surrounded by endless shades of blue.
“This is incredible! I love it!” I exclaimed, my voice trembling with joy.
Minnie and Mickey shared in the thrill, darting back and forth through the rooms, their laughter echoing in the air.
“Wow, it’s so pretty!” Mickey shouted, his eyes wide with wonder. “We’re actually sleeping on the sea!”
Minnie nodded solemnly, her expression serious. “Not bad. Daddy’s taste is surprisingly decent for once. Oh, look! There’s a pool downstairs, and a ladder that leads straight into the sea!”
Her brow furrowed slightly as she wagged a finger at her brother. “Remember to wear a life jacket before you go down!”
Mickey rolled his eyes at her big-sister tone, but he kept his mouth shut, knowing better than to argue.
The master bedroom was a vision of romance, set up like a classic honeymoon suite. The king-sized bed was adorned with rose petals arranged in a heart shape, filling the air with their rich, sweet fragrance.
Without a second thought, I threw myself onto the bed, surrendering to the urge for a much-needed nap, the soft linens inviting me into a world of dreams.
After a brief rest, Ashton and I stepped out onto the balcony, where we spotted Minnie and Mickey playing joyfully on the deck.
The deck, suspended right over the water, was a haven of fun. Beside it, a netted trampoline stretched across a sturdy wooden frame. Minnie was already bouncing with wild abandon, her laughter ringing out as the green-blue sea sparkled beneath her feet.
Mickey hesitated at the edge, uncertainty flickering across his face. But after watching his sister laugh uncontrollably, he clenched his fists, squeezed his eyes shut, and leaped. The moment he realized there was nothing to fear, he began bouncing even higher than Minnie, his laughter joining hers in a symphony of joy.
Their bright, carefree laughter floated across the water, and I leaned against the railing, calling out, “Want to get in the water?”
It was clear they had been waiting for this invitation. Both children nodded eagerly, their faces lighting up with excitement.
I pointed toward the ladder leading directly into the sea. “Let’s go over there!”
I helped them into their life jackets while Ashton slipped on his own, ensuring we were all safe.
A safety line was attached to the ladder, a sturdy rope that clipped to our jackets, preventing anyone from drifting too far with the current.
We carefully guided the kids into the water first, taking our time to ensure they were comfortable, before descending one by one after them.
The coolness of the water enveloped my skin, invigorating and refreshing, but it did nothing to diminish the thrill coursing through me.
Mickey, a confident little swimmer, splashed around with glee. Minnie, on the other hand, struggled a bit, kicking and flailing her arms like a determined little frog. The life jacket buoyed her up, and each splash of water against her face sent her into fits of giggles.
I found myself floating far less time than they did. Eventually, I lay back, surrendering to the gentle embrace of the water as it rose and fell beneath me.
Everywhere I looked, the brilliant, endless blue surrounded me. Lying there, weightless, I felt an overwhelming sense of peace wash over me.
“It’s like a dream,” I murmured, my heart swelling. “This place is paradise.”
Ashton’s voice, low and warm, drifted to me. “Yeah, it really is. Anywhere with you is paradise for me.”
For a fleeting moment, I froze, the warmth of his words washing over me like the sun’s rays. I pushed myself upright, water trickling down my face, my cheeks flushing with warmth as I turned my gaze away, momentarily flustered.
